Ackles’ character, Russell Shaw, Colter’s estranged older brother, is slated to make his powerful appearance in the season three premiere. His return follows a dramatic second season finale that unveiled significant developments surrounding their father, Ashton Shaw’s, mysterious death. The introduction of Russell Shaw into the ongoing narrative promises to delve deeper into the family’s complex history and reveal long-held secrets.

The previous season’s finale saw crucial revelations, including the involvement of Otto Waldron, a man who had previously worked with Ashton Shaw on their family property. Under duress from Colter, Otto, at the behest of the brothers’ mother, Mary Dove Shaw, offered limited information. While denying government involvement in Ashton’s death, his reluctance fueled further speculation about Mary’s true motives, leaving audiences eager for answers in the upcoming episodes.

The third season premiere is set to plunge the Shaw brothers into a new missing person’s case, intricately linked to one of Reenie Greene’s clients. This investigation quickly spirals, entangling Russell and Colter in a sinister underground operation ominously known as “The Process.” This central storyline will unfold across a two-part premiere, starting on Sunday, October 19, and concluding the following week, setting a high-stakes tone for the season.

Reflecting on his experience, Jensen Ackles shared his excitement about working alongside Justin Hartley, noting their two-decade-long friendship. He expressed how effortless and enjoyable it was to collaborate, stating, “It was really fun for us to get on set. But it was also very easy because it’s just hanging out with your buddy and we get to have fun and we get to mix it up.” This camaraderie between the actors is sure to translate into authentic on-screen chemistry.
